    Decided to give Cafe Napoli a try in a Saturday. I made a reservation beforehand and we were seated immediately upon arrival. We were seated in a small corner half-circle booth. It is very dark inside so it was a little difficult to read the menu. Our server was very attentive and knowledgeable. He gave us a rundown of all the specials that night and was able to answer all our questions. We started with a Limoncello Spritz, Pitiful Pilsner, the 3 cheese arancini, and a shrimp cocktail. The arancini was delicious and the shrimp were huge! For mains I ordered the Farfalle Genovese and my partner ordered the 8oz filet. The pasta portion was huge and I had my leftovers for dinner again the following night. To finish we ordered tiramisu, the bread pudding and a cappuccino. The bread pudding was super rich and chocolatey. The tiramisu was light and delicious. There were plenty of options for me as a vegetarian. We had a great experience. It is a little pricey but the food and the vibe are right!

    While visiting St Louis, and on the recommendation of my UBER driver... I gave Cafe Napoli a try for dinner. Beautiful, upscale, Italian restaurant with indoor/outdoor seating. I was alone and sat at the bar for dinner. If not I may have needed a reservation. The menu looked great, a bit pricy but super value for the money. I got the Lobster Caprese starter which was delicious. The ravioli that followed was equally yummy. I'll stop in again to try more of the menu. The experience exceeded the hype!

    We dined in the bar building- comfy side room accommodated 16 of us after business meetings. We had a limited menu but it was perfect. My co-worker is GF- they easily accommodated her with GF pasta (she said it was excellent) and crème brule for dessert. The salmon was cooked perfectly and was a large serving. Cheesecake was delicious. Lemoncello spritz was a tasty cocktail. Servers were efficient and the food service was well-timed. They did a great job with our group.
